
university of calgary faculty of law history wall
the project
In 2019, the University of Calgary’s Faculty of Law engaged us to reimagine a key feature wall that would celebrate the school’s 40+ year history while reflecting its forward-looking identity. The following year, we were asked to redesign the Faculty’s graduation panels to increase capacity, modernize the look, and enable efficient, cost-effective updates for the future.

The Solution
We created a cohesive display system for the history wall that balances storytelling, recognition, and long-term flexibility. The display features a layered mix of materials, imagery, milestones, and quotes, unified by clean geometry and a black, white, grey, and red palette aligned with the University of Calgary’s visual identity. Dimensional lettering and warm wood accents add depth while keeping the layout clear and structured.
The graduation panels were redesigned to streamline the layout, increase capacity, and introduce a more contemporary look. The new format accommodates more graduates per panel, supports efficient future updates, and delivers production and installation cost efficiencies. The final displays balance tradition with a clean, modern look and remains flexible for years to come.
